#b40321 - RGB(180, 3, 33) - Monza Color FAQ

What is the color code for Monza?

Hex color code for Monza color is #b40321. RGB color code for monza color is rgb(180, 3, 33).

What is the RGB value of #b40321?

The RGB value corresponding to the hexadecimal color code #b40321 is rgb(180, 3, 33). These values represent the intensities of the red, green, and blue components of the color, respectively. Here, '180' indicates the intensity of the red component, '3' represents the green component's intensity, and '33' denotes the blue component's intensity. Combined in these specific proportions, these three color components create the color represented by #b40321.

What is the C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) color model of #b40321?

In the CMYK (Cyan, Magenta, Yellow, Black) color model, the color represented by the hexadecimal code #b40321 is composed of 0% Cyan, 98% Magenta, 82% Yellow, and 29% Black. In this CMYK breakdown, the Cyan component at 0% influences the coolness or green-blue aspects of the color, whereas the 98% of Magenta contributes to the red-purple qualities. The 82% of Yellow typically adds to the brightness and warmth, and the 29% of Black determines the depth and overall darkness of the shade. The resulting color can range from bright and vivid to deep and muted, depending on these CMYK values. The CMYK color model is crucial in color printing and graphic design, offering a practical way to mix these four ink colors to create a vast spectrum of hues.

What is the HSL value of #b40321?

In the HSL (Hue, Saturation, Lightness) color model, the color represented by the hexadecimal code #b40321 has an HSL value of 350° (degrees) for Hue, 97% for Saturation, and 36% for Lightness. In this HSL representation, the Hue at 350° indicates the basic color tone, which is a shade of red in this case. The Saturation value of 97% describes the intensity or purity of this color, with a higher percentage indicating a more vivid and pure color. The Lightness value of 36% determines the brightness of the color, where a higher percentage represents a lighter shade. Together, these HSL values combine to create the distinctive shade of red that is both moderately vivid and fairly bright, as indicated by the specific values for this color. The HSL color model is particularly useful in digital arts and web design, as it allows for easy adjustments of color tones, saturation, and brightness levels.
